Transaction 035448f563a68e160fa05155cc69a498d74ccacef70cc1c93b537442a68ef5cb
2 Input
2 Outputs
- 035448f563a68e160fa05155cc69a498d74ccacef70cc1c93b537442a68ef5cb:0
- 035448f563a68e160fa05155cc69a498d74ccacef70cc1c93b537442a68ef5cb:1
value 1712960
address 1Fwxvh2i58CWKaVCiby8VmxcZmNYaVTMCn
value 60575444
address 37CB9zG2yGyM4xZYacGKwn1728QtuZEyJj